英文摘要
Throughout this first year of research work, i have developed a method to incorporate 3D printer into this research work. By using the 3D printer, I have successfully fabricated a custom 2D micromodel. This fabrication model is low cost and very useful for rapid prototyping. This result was published in an academic paper this year. In addition, I have started 3D printing various granular particle that will be used for 3D porous media characterization.
